> Dear all,
>
> array bounds checking was missing a few cases of array sections
> that are handled via gfc_conv_expr_descriptor. Bounds checking
> was done for the dimensions with ranges, but not for elemental
> dimensions.
>
> The attached patch implements that and fixes pr30802 and also
> pr97039, maybe a few more similar cases.
